UF going organic, at least when it comes to majors offered

 

Gainesville, Florida - Everyone is switching to organic these days, including the University of Florida.

The university will become one of the first in the country to offer an organic farming major. A class in organic crop production is being offered for the first time this fall semester as part of the program.

Organic farming is the production of crops and livestock without synthetic fertilizers and pesticides and artificial techniques. Once a niche market, organic foods have gone mainstream in recent years, accounting for $13.8 billion in consumer sales in 2005.

Program heads say Gainesville is an especially good market for organic growers because it is a progressive college community with five area farmer's markets.
